OVEN-ROASTED TURKEY BREAST
Easy to make, great for dinner, leftovers and sandwiches. Adapted for our 2-person household from larger recipes for larger families with larger appetites.
Provided by takestu2tango
Categories Meat and Poultry Recipes Turkey Breasts
Time 1h50m
Yield 6
Number Of Ingredients 13
Steps:
- Preheat oven to 350 degrees F (175 degrees C).
- Mix 1/4 cup butter, garlic, paprika, Italian seasoning, garlic and herb seasoning, salt, and black pepper in a bowl. Place turkey breast with skin side up into a roasting pan. Loosen skin with your fingers; brush half the butter mixture over the turkey breast and underneath the skin. Reserve remaining butter mixture. Tent turkey breast loosely with aluminum foil.
- Roast in the preheated oven for 1 hour; baste turkey breast with remaining butter mixture. Return to oven and roast until the juices run clear and an instant-read meat thermometer inserted into the thickest part of the breast, not touching bone, reads 165 degrees F (65 degrees C), about 30 more minutes. Let turkey breast rest 10 to 15 minutes before serving.
- While turkey is resting, transfer pan drippings to a skillet. Skim off excess grease, leaving about 1 tablespoon in skillet. Place skillet over low heat; cook and stir shallot in turkey grease until opaque, about 5 minutes. Melt 1 tablespoon butter in skillet with shallot and whisk in white wine, scraping any browned bits of food from skillet. Whisk in chicken stock and flour until smooth. Bring to a simmer, whisking constantly, until thickened. For a creamier, lighter gravy, whisk in half-and-half.

MOIST AND TENDER TURKEY (OR TURKEY BREAST)
PLEASE READ this regarding TEMP & TIME! There is no "right" temperature. If you roast it at 250°F it will just take longer to cook than at 325°F. (Just like picking High or Low on a crock-pot) I cannot tell you exactly how long it will take. It depends on what type of oven you have & how warm/cold your turkey is when you put it in the oven. You HAVE to use an instant read thermometer to know when it is cooked. (I roast my 18-20 lbs. fresh turkey at 250°F. It took about 4 hours to reach the correct temperature in my old convection oven. It took 5 hours in my new one.) Because of the mayo, the skin is crisp and flavorful and the meat is tender, moist and delicious. If you don't use the butter & broth, you will not have enough pan drippings to make gravy. I've also added 1/2 cup of beer or wine to the mixture before & it was also spectacular. With slow roasting it, the meat stays so juicy I've actually had it squirt out when I insert the thermometer! I've never had a better turkey.

Steps:
- Place turkey or turkey breast in a roasting pan.
- (I use a disposable roasting pan) Combine melted butter and chicken broth.
- Pour over turkey.
- Rub mayonnaise all over turkey's exterior.
- Salt and pepper lightly if desired.
- Roast at 300°-325°F until internal temperature reaches 170°F on an instant read thermometer. (I raise the temperature to 350° for the last approximate 30-45 minutes to crisp skin).
- (I roast my 18-20 lbs. fresh turkey at 250°F in a convection oven. It takes about 4 hours to reach the correct temperature.).
- Remove from oven and let sit for about 30 minutes before slicing.
- Note: because the butter and broth are for making gravy, if you need to make a lot of gravy, double the amount of both.
- To make gravy: pour pan drippings into a saucepan and bring to a simmer over medium heat. Add 1 Tbls. cornstarch per cup of broth/drippings to 1/4 cup cold water. (You'll usually need 2-3 Tbls) Mix well to dissolve. Stir cornstarch mixture into broth and stir until thickened. Add salt and pepper to taste. If too thin, dissolve more cornstarch in water and add until desired thickness. If too thick, add water or more broth to thin.
